Yes, Minecraft is cross-platform. Players on different devices like PC, Xbox, PlayStation, Nintendo Switch, and mobile can all play together. To enable this, ensure you're using the Bedrock Edition of Minecraft, as the Java Edition does not support cross-platform play. Make sure all players have the latest version of the game and are signed into a Microsoft account.

- What devices support Minecraft cross-platform play? Minecraft supports cross-platform play on PC, Xbox, PlayStation, Nintendo Switch, and mobile devices, provided all players are using the Bedrock Edition.
- Do I need a Microsoft account for Minecraft cross-platform play? Yes, all players need to be signed into a Microsoft account to use the cross-platform features in Minecraft.
- What is the difference between Minecraft Bedrock Edition and Java Edition? Minecraft Bedrock Edition supports cross-platform play across multiple devices, while Java Edition is limited to PC users and does not support cross-platform functionality.
- How can I ensure all players are on the latest version of Minecraft? Players can check for updates through their respective device's game store or launcher to ensure they have the latest version of Minecraft for optimal cross-platform play.
